The Business Analyst for Desktop Analytics is a strategic professional responsible for bridging the gap between business needs and technical solutions within the Enterprise Productivity and Efficiency (EPE) Desktop Analytics (DTA) program. This role will play a pivotal part in ensuring DTA's compliance with global regulatory frameworks, particularly focusing on data privacy across Citi's extensive global footprint. The successful candidate will contribute to DTA's evolution as Citi's essential intelligence layer, driving maximized employee productivity, optimized resource allocation, and continuous operational efficiency and resilience globally.
Key Responsibilities:
- Regulatory Compliance & Data Privacy:
- Manage and oversee all regulations involved with the DTA product, specifically focusing on privacy regulations across Citi's 91 countries, including standards such as GDPR.
- Ensure firm-wide consistency in data usage and privacy impact assessment (PIA) approvals, actively working to streamline PIA processes.
- Develop and implement strategies for obtaining and managing individual consent in various countries, as outlined in the DTA strategy, collaborating with Country Heads, HR, and Privacy Legal teams.
- Address Data Management Concerns by supporting the implementation of robust governance, data accuracy, integrity, and consistency for DTA data.
- Ensure adherence to established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) related to data privacy, security, and compliance (CBDC, PIA).
- Controls Design & Implementation:
- Design, develop, and implement robust controls for the DTA product, with a particular emphasis on user access controls for sensitive data.
- Implement enhanced controls aligned with central DTA guidelines and business-led controls specific to DTA use cases.
- Identify key project risks related to regulatory compliance and data access, managing them to resolution or escalating as necessary.
- Business Requirements & Analysis:
- Gather and document comprehensive business requirements for DTA features, focusing on regulatory, privacy, and control aspects.
- Develop individual project artifacts as necessary, including Business Requirements Documentation (BRD’s), Functional Requirements Documentation (FRD’s), test plans, and scenarios for user acceptance testing (UAT).
- Analyze opportunities for enhanced controls and automated processes to reduce manual effort and processing risk, particularly in areas like Excel usage within DTA.
- Stakeholder Management & Project Execution:
- Manage day-to-day project responsibilities, including milestone setting, task and actions management, coordination, and execution within required timelines.
- Foster and maintain strong relationships with business stakeholders, support, testing, and development teams, ensuring collaborative efforts in DTA development and deployment.
- Provide implementation and post-implementation project support, ensuring seamless integration of new features and controls.
- Strategic Alignment:
- Contribute to DTA's strategic positioning by aligning initiatives with key enterprise objectives and fostering cross-functional collaboration, especially concerning robust governance and optimized operations.
- Support the DTA Center of Excellence (CoE) expansion and the enablement of self-service analytics, ensuring privacy-by-design principles are embedded.
